A fast-moving grass fire along railroad tracks in Fort Worth drew a sizable response from the Fort Worth Fire Department, with crews working to keep flames from reaching nearby structures and transportation corridors as dry, breezy weather fueled the spread.

Fire Breaks Out Along Rail Line in Dry Conditions
Initial reports indicate that the fire ignited in a grassy area bordering active train tracks on the Fort Worth rail network, sending a column of smoke visible from surrounding neighborhoods and nearby roadways. The narrow strip of vegetation along the right of way provided continuous fuel, allowing flames to move quickly parallel to the tracks.
Publicly available information shows that the Fort Worth Fire Department deployed multiple units to the scene to attack the blaze from both the rail corridor and adjacent access points. Crews focused first on halting the fire’s forward progress along the tracks and preventing it from jumping into adjoining lots, parking areas, and commercial properties.
Reports from the area describe a line of fire racing through dry grass and brush that had been stressed by recent hot, rain-scarce weather. These conditions are known to turn even relatively small sparks into fast-moving grass fires, particularly where continuous vegetation lines transportation routes.
Rail traffic in the immediate vicinity was affected as responders moved equipment into position and monitored the right of way for spot fires. According to published coverage of similar incidents in North Texas, trains in these situations are often slowed or temporarily held until fire crews confirm that the corridor is clear and visibility is safe for operators.
Response Strategy Focuses on Containment and Exposure Protection
Publicly available fire service materials indicate that grass fires along rail lines require a containment strategy tailored to long, linear fire perimeters. In this incident, Fort Worth crews reportedly used brush trucks and engines positioned at road crossings and access points along the tracks to establish anchor points, then worked toward the center of the fire to pinch off open flame.
Exposure protection was another priority, with teams wetting down fences, utility poles, and bordering properties that lay directly in the projected path of the fire. In previous North Texas grass fires near transportation corridors, this tactic has been credited with preventing flames from reaching vehicles, storage yards, and structures located just beyond the rail right of way.
Water supply logistics are often a challenge when incidents occur directly alongside tracks, where hydrants may be limited or distant. Training and after-action reports from Texas departments show that engines typically relay water from hydrants along nearby streets or bring in tank-equipped brush apparatus capable of operating off-road on uneven ballast and dirt surfaces.
Once the main body of fire was knocked down, crews conducted an extended mop-up, checking for hot spots in thick clumps of grass, scattered brush piles, and railroad ties. Experience from past Fort Worth and regional grass fires suggests these smoldering areas can reignite if not fully cooled, especially when winds pick up along the open rail corridor.
Rail Corridors and Grass Fire Risk in North Texas
Rail lines across North Texas frequently cut through open or lightly developed land, creating continuous strips of grass and brush that can burn readily during dry spells. Historical incident summaries for the region describe multiple grass and brush fires starting adjacent to tracks, then running along the right of way and occasionally threatening homes and businesses nearby.
Safety analyses point to several common ignition sources in these environments, including mechanical sparks from passing trains, discarded smoking materials, and small debris fires that spread beyond their intended boundaries. In previous Texas cases, vegetation that has not been recently cut or cleared has contributed to faster fire spread along the rail embankments.
The Fort Worth Fire Department’s own historical data and annual reporting highlight a significant volume of outdoor and vegetation fire calls each year, particularly during hot, dry months. These incidents range from small roadside flare-ups to larger grass fires that cross multiple properties, with transportation corridors noted as recurring locations.
Regional emergency management guidance stresses that when grass fires intersect with rail infrastructure, the risk profile increases due to the presence of fuel loads, signaling equipment, and the possibility of smoke reducing visibility for train operators. Coordination between local fire agencies and rail companies is a standard part of planning for these scenarios in the Fort Worth area.
Dry Weather, Urban Growth and Wildfire Preparedness
The fire near the tracks unfolded against a backdrop of ongoing concern about grass and brush fire danger across North Texas. Recent weather patterns have produced stretches of hot, dry conditions that leave roadside and rail-adjacent grasses highly flammable, even when larger wildland areas do not appear at traditional peak risk.
As Fort Worth’s urban footprint expands, more homes, industrial parks, and commercial centers sit close to open tracts of grassland and utility corridors. Planning documents and fire service briefings for the region describe this as a growing wildland-urban interface challenge, where relatively small grass fires can still impact dense transportation networks and developed areas.
Public information campaigns in Tarrant County and surrounding jurisdictions regularly emphasize basic prevention steps, including avoiding parking vehicles over tall grass, properly extinguishing smoking materials, and reporting any sign of smoke or fire along roads and rail lines. These measures are repeatedly cited in state-level fire data reviews as effective in reducing preventable ignition sources.
